What is hypertension?
Chronically elevated arterial blood pressure that increases risk of stroke, MI, and kidney failure.
What causes hypertension?
Poor diet (excess salt), obesity, stress, genetics, and secondary causes like kidney disease or hormonal disorders.
What are symptoms of hypertension?
Often asymptomatic; headache, nosebleeds, blurred vision; in hypertensive crisis chest pain and neurological changes.
What is a hypertensive emergency?
Blood pressure over 180/120 with signs of organ damage such as chest pain or neurological deficits.
What are EMT considerations for hypertension?
Monitor vital signs closely, watch for stroke or MI signs, keep patient calm, and transport promptly if BP is critically high.
